From Dubox to Terabox: A Name Change
Recently, you might recall, the overseas version of Baidu Netdisk, known as Dubox, officially changed its name to TeraBox. The official word was that this new name, TeraBox, could better show off its big storage space features. This change, it's almost like, happened not too long ago, and it's a detail that a lot of people might miss but is actually quite important for understanding the platform's background.
Before that, it was also noted that "百度网盘海外版 Dubx" formally changed its name to "Dubox." So, there's a bit of a history of name changes there, you know, which some users might find a little confusing. But the core idea, apparently, has always been about offering a lot of storage, which is a big draw for many.

The Dangers of Unverified Links
Any link, whether it's on Terabox or any other website, that promises something too good to be true, or something illicit, should immediately raise a red flag. Clicking on unverified links, especially those with questionable titles or sources, can actually be very risky. These links, you know, might lead to malware, phishing scams trying to steal your personal information, or content that is illegal or harmful. It's a bit like opening a mystery box; you never quite know what you're going to get, and sometimes what's inside can be pretty bad.
It's not just about what the link promises, but what it might hide. Cybercriminals often use enticing or shocking titles to trick people into clicking, because, well, curiosity is a powerful thing. So, if you ever see something like "terabox sex link" or anything similar, your first thought should be caution, not curiosity. It's a basic rule of thumb for online safety, really, to be skeptical of anything that feels off.

Understanding Sharing Permissions
If you're going to share files from Terabox, or any cloud service, make sure you understand the sharing permissions. You can often choose who sees your files – just specific people, or anyone with a link. Be very careful with public links, because, well, anyone can find them. If you're sharing something private, always use password protection or share only with specific email addresses.
This is where, you know, some of those "sex links" might come from – someone accidentally or intentionally making a link public. So, always double-check your sharing settings. It's a small step, but it makes a really big difference in keeping your stuff private.
Recognizing and Avoiding Scams
The internet is, unfortunately, full of scams. If you receive a link, even one that looks like it's from Terabox, and it promises something unbelievable or asks for personal information, be very, very wary. Phishing attempts are common, where scammers try to trick you into giving up your login details. Always check the URL carefully – does it really go to terabox.com or something similar?
Also, don't download files from unknown sources, especially if they are pushed on you through suspicious links. These files could contain viruses or other harmful software. It's a classic trick, you know, to get people to install bad stuff on their computers. So, always use your common sense and err on the side of caution.
